The woman who snapped a photo of a puma on the doorstep of a house on Woodpark Crescent in Magic Estates on Knox Mountain tells Castanet that she took the photo at 5:45 a.m. on Wednesday morning.

Anita Peterson says she wanted to run when she spotted the big cat.

“I’ve never seen a cougar and I’ve lived in Kelowna all my life.”

She says she was worried the cat would come through the neighborhood on the way back to the woods.

“He scared me and I hid behind a truck and took a picture. He ran to the door and then jumped over the fence into the back yard. “

Peterson says she decided to continue her run, but when she returned an hour later the cat was still there.

“I could hear a dog barking. Then I heard the homeowner scream,” Get out of here. ” Then it hissed and growled and jumped. We just ran as fast as we could. “

“They don’t expect it to run through a neighborhood.”

There have been several reports of a puma sighting in the Knox Mountain, Magic Estates area.

A photo posted on Facebook page 103.9 The Lake shows a puma on the doorstep of a home in Woodpark Crescent in Magic Estates.

Castanet has received several leads that the big cat is in the area, including one we received Wednesday morning at 7:00 am indicating that the cat is in the area, “halfway up Knox Mountain by the entrance to the Magic Estate “.
